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58633033875 34800590 6706930 7349833948 91525620
8768 4799 66485
8768 4799 66485
43409 7875426913 1394660 24110359656 76
All about undefined
Interested in learning more?
8768 4799 66485
43409 7875426913 1394660 24110359656 76
See more
4911716 7052
05 2568 803
See more
434 47030809
45 71658 5419
See more